Name of the Vulnerable Software and Affected Versions
Barracuda Spam Firewall versions prior to 3.5.10.016
Description
The issue is related to a c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ability in the Web administration interface. This vulnerability allows remote attackers to inject arbitrary web script or HTML via the
username field in a login attempt. The vulnerability is triggered when the Monitor Web Syslog screen is open and the input is not properly handled.Recommendations
For versions prior to 3.5.10.016, update to firmware version 3.5.10.016 or later to resolve the issue. As a temporary workaround, consider restricting access to the Web administration interface and avoiding the use of the
username field in login attempts when the Monitor Web Syslog screen is open.Fix
